> Currently HOD writes a log file on the client in the cluster directory, named
> hod-<username>.log. This file is appended to for each run of hod allocation
> that runs on the same cluster directory. Thus, the file can become quite
> large - particularly if the job is queued for a long time. If there are
> problems with the HOD client subsequently, this could result in stale file
> handles pointing to this large file, and cause disk space to fill up. Another
> problem is that a large log file is usually unusable for a user.
